Description:

Nymphalidae; Nymphalinae; Limenitidini; Pantoporia dama dama Moore, 1858. This butterfly was flying around the tree tops, giving no opportunity for photos, but landed momentarily, fairly high up on the foliage of a bamboo. I only managed one picture before it flew off and I lost sight of it.

Habitat:

This Lascar was spotted in the back yard of the rice mill.
